BEING HUMAN IN THE 21ST CENTURY


Listen Later

Recorded February 19, 2020.
What makes us human and why is that important? How can the Arts and Humanities contribute to more human-centered innovations that enhance society for all species in a technological age?
A panel discussion as part of the Trinity Long Room Hub 10th Anniversary Symposium.
Speakers :
*Professor Linda Doyle, Dean of Research and Professor of Engineering & The Arts
*Domhnaill Hernon, Head of Experiments in Arts and Technology at Nokia Bell Labs
*Philip King, Musician, Film-maker and Broadcaster
*Professor Carmel O’Sullivan, School of Education
